Alfa Design Home Renovation Toronto The length of time it will take to complete a home advancement project may vary depending on the size and complexity of the job. Complete a Call form in order that we will estimate how much time it'll consider us to complete your venture dependant https://bookmarkproduct.com/story18276317/home-renovation-services-toronto-an-unbiased-view-of-home-renovation-jobs-toronto